Overview
Department 489 - COLUMBIA Class Integrated Power Systems (IPS) - is looking for a highly motivated and dynamic engineer to lead procurement, design, manufacture, test, and delivery of main propulsion machinery (specifically the Main Propulsion Motor (MPM)) for the state-of-the-art electric drive propulsion system on the COLUMBIA Class submarine.
A challenging system engineering opportunity exists within the IPS organization to support MPM shipboard integration by interfacing with mechanical/electrical design details, onsite construction/operations readiness, and qualification/production test troubleshooting. In addition, the team works with several suppliers to manage component development and provide technical and programmatic support throughout component design, manufacture, test, and delivery.
Basic requirements include, but not limited to:
- Provide oversight and direction of shipyard construction / test activities (e.g. assembly/test procedures, manufacture/test trouble shooting, technical requirement disposition's, etc.)
- Participate in technical discussions with vendor(s), Prime contractor and nuclear NAVY customers
- Provide oversight at vendor facilities and the compatibility test facility (CTF) in Philadelphia, PA to support component outfitting and installation
- Review internal documentation to ensure ship specification and procurement specification requirements are met
- Ideal candidate should have excellent communication skills to allow close communication of technical issues with nuclear NAVY customers, vendor(s), Electric Boat operations and Electric Boat management
This position is located at the New London facility; however, travel to Quonset Point (RI), Groton (CT), the Philadelphia (PA) compatibility test facility, and supplier facilities may be required on an as needed basis (10%).
